Transaction e582901fe8305b2b36966a3c541836b2146751905951b50ec185c08a79edc9db
1 Input
1 Output
-
e582901fe8305b2b36966a3c541836b2146751905951b50ec185c08a79edc9db:0
- value
- 27891503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5fec9c8b27a5b5aef19b4697605612c1822a3acc OP_EQUAL
- address
- 3ASDZpg2JPWrySbj4PDGgTVzfd7v59o39H